The Taiwan Association for Institutional Research (TAIR) will hold the "2025 Taiwan Institutional Research International Symposium – Data Governance and University Social Impact" on February 21, 2025 (Friday).

2025 Taiwan Institutional Research International Symposium – Call for Papers

Organizers: Taiwan Association for Institutional Research, Taipei Medical University
Date: February 21, 2025 (Friday)
Location: Taipei Medical University, Xinyi Campus (No. 250, Wuxing St., Xinyi District, Taipei)

Symposium Topics:

  1. Enrollment and Talent Selection: Topics include recruitment, assessment scales, school choice evaluation, and strategies to address low birth rates.
  2. Quality Assurance in Teaching and Innovative Practices: Includes Higher Education Sprout Project, academia-industry collaborations, and satisfaction in teaching or learning.
  3. Institutional Governance and Management: Covers institutional development evaluations, administrative efficiency, stakeholder communication, organizational improvement, and advancements in institutional research.
  4. Institutional Governance and Efficiency Improvement: IR development, institutional data systems, and administrative efficiency.
  5. International Talent Development: Recruitment of international students, study abroad programs, international talent recruitment, and bilingual education.
  6. Data Governance and Application: Topics include organizational structure, policies, accountability, information systems, and data flow management.
  7. Sustainable Development and Educational Innovation: Focus on sustainable curriculum and learning outcomes, campus sustainability planning, evaluation systems, and university social responsibility.

Important Dates:

  • Abstract Submission Deadline: November 15, 2024 (Tuesday)
  • Notification of Review Results: December 2, 2024 (Monday)

Submission Guidelines:

  • Oral Presentation: Limited to 4,000 words (approximately 3 pages), including title, authors and affiliations, research background, methodology, findings, discussion, conclusion, and 3-5 keywords.
  • Poster Presentation: Abstract limited to 500 words, including title, authors and affiliations, research background, methodology, findings, discussion, conclusion, and 3-5 keywords.
